According to leaked documents on Gigaleak about Gamecard working, lotus3 ASIC acts as an intermediary between Tegra SoC and Gamecard. The Gamecard communicates with the Lotus3 through a Nintendo proprietary protocol, however, the communication between the ASIC and the Tegra is through eMMC commands. So would it be possible to remove that ASIC and directly install an eMMC (or even a microSD) as a third game storage medium?
The PCB (From an Switch OLED motherboard) image point colors means: Black for GND, Red fo VCCs, Green for eMMC Data lines and Blue for eMMC Command lines. The unmarked pins are almost Gamecard related stuff.
